在MySQL中,为了保留数字两位小数,我们可以使用ROUND函数或者FORMAT函数。在本文中,我们将详细介绍这两种方法的使用,并提供代码实现。
1. ROUND函数
ROUND函数是MySQL中一个常用的数值函数,它可以将数字四舍五入到指定的小数位数。下面是ROUND函数的语法:
ROUND(X, D)
其中,X表示要进行四舍五入的数字,D表示要保留的小数位数。
例如,如果我们要将数字3.1415926保留两位小数,可以使用以下代码:
SELECT ROUND(3.1415926,
输出结果为3.14。
2. FORMAT函数
FORMAT函数也是MySQL中一个常用的数值函数,它可以将数字格式化为指定的样式。下面是FORMAT函数的语法:
FORMAT(X, D)
其中,X表示要格式化的数字,D表示要保留的小数位数。
例如,如果我们要将数字3.1415926格式化为保留两位小数的样式,可以使用以下代码:
SELECT FORMAT(3.1415926,
输出结果为3.14。
3. 代码实现
下面是使用ROUND函数和FORMAT函数来保留数字两位小数的代码实现:
使用ROUND函数:
SELECT ROUND(3.1415926,
使用FORMAT函数:
SELECT FORMAT(3.1415926,
以上代码均会输出结果为3.14。
本文介绍了在MySQL中保留数字两位小数的两种方法:ROUND函数和FORMAT函数。无论使用哪种方法,都能够实现保留数字两位小数的效果。在实际开发中,可以根据具体需求选择合适的方法来使用。